NBA Recap: Bulls Beat Heat in OT, Miami's Skid Now at 3 [Slideshow]

NBA: Miami Heat at Chicago Bulls
The Miami Heat lost to the Houston Rockets last Tuesday and the San Antonio Spurs last Thursday. When they visited the rival Chicago Bulls on Sunday, they wanted to snap the skid to avoid duplicating their longest losing streak of the season they suffered last January when they lost consecutively to the Toronto Raptors, Washington Wizards and Brooklyn Nets.

NBA News: Another Lockout Looming in 2017

Just three years ago, the league, its players and its fans suffered through the dreaded lockout— the version of a work stoppage in the National Basketball Association (NBA). Safe to say, all parties do not want another strike in the league but it could happen as early as 2017, when the current NBA Collective Bargaining Agreement (CBA) expires.

Russian Skier Paralysed for Life after Sochi Olympics Crash

Russian skier Maria Komissarova is reportedly paralysed for life after she suffered a crash during one of her training runs at the recently concluded Sochi 2014 Winter Olympics. Kommisarova’s case is reportedly the first serious injury in Sochi.
